Athough the two species overlap in range, their habitats overlap little, with common milkweed found in sunnier, more open habitats, whereas poke milkeweed is found in shadier habitats sheltered from wind. Except for its racemes of ripened berries, which dangle down toward the ground, pokeweed has an upright habit. Its fast growth rate is a given considering that, despite dying down to ground level in winter, it is able to achieve a height of as much as 10 feet under the right conditions (in the southeastern United States) by late summer.
